Apple Monkey Bread

Serves: 6
- For the Biscuits:
- 2 cans refrigerated biscuits
- ⅔ c. sugar
- ½ tsp. cinnamon
- 1 Granny Smith apple, peeled, cored and diced
- For the topping:
- ¾ stick butter
- ½ c. sugar
- ½ tsp. cinnamon
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a bundt pan with non-stick cooking spray and set aside.
- Cut each biscuit into fourths.
- Mix the sugar and cinnamon together in a bowl. Add the cut biscuits to it a few at a time and toss to coat.
- Place half of the sugar coated biscuits into the bundt pan.
- Toss the apples in the remaining sugar mixture. Sprinkle them over the biscuits in the pan and cover with the other half of biscuits.
- In a saucepan, melt together the butter, ½ cup sugar and ½ tsp. cinnamon. Stir and bring to a boil; pour over the biscuits.
- Bake for 30 minutes.
- Remove from oven and let sit in pan for 1 minute before inverting onto a plate.
- Drizzle with your favorite icing.
